Web6) Teach strategies for representing a schwa in spelling. (a) When learning the spelling of words with a schwa, encourage students to use their ‘spelling voice’. They should pronounce the unstressed vowel/syllable the way it would be pronounced if the vowel sound was stressed, with a pure sound (e.g., A, th E, SUP port). WebJun 6, 2024 · Use “ER” to shape other vocalic r sounds. You can use a strong foundation in “ER” to shape the other vocalic r sounds when working on R in speech therapy. You will slowly blend “er” into the other vowels or sounds, then try it again at a faster pace. For example, to say “RL” as in “girl”, we say “ER + L” (errrrrr…..L).

WebFor example, the IPA symbol for schwa is ə, while the IPA symbol for an r-colored schwa is ɚ. R-colored vowels are rare, occurring in less than one percent of the languages of the world: however they occur in three of the most widely spoken varieties: North American English, Mandarin Chinese and Quebec French. WebTeaching Tips. An R Controlled Syllable is one of 6 types of syllables. Have the students read two-syllable words with ‘ar’ in the first syllable only. e.g. ‘ar-my’, ‘par-ty’, ‘car-go’. DO NOT give the students words with ‘ar’ in the second syllable at this stage (I’ll explain why a little later).
